Changes between Version 8 and Version 9 of erd
- Timestamp:
- 01/28/26 10:08:43 (2 days 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
erd
v8 v9 144 144 145 145 1. **has** (USER ↔ VERIFICATION_TOKEN, 1:1) 146 Секој User има точно еден Verification Token.147 Секој Verification Token припаѓа точно на еден User.146 Секој User има точно еден Verification_Token. 147 Секој Verification_Token припаѓа точно на еден User. 148 148 149 149 2. **enrolls** (USER ↔ ENROLLMENT, 1:N) … … 160 160 161 161 5. **has** (ENROLLMENT ↔ COURSE_VERSION, N:1) 162 Секоја инстанца на Enrollment има точно една инстанца на Course Version.163 Една инстанца на Course Version може да биде дел од повеќе инстанци на Enrollment.162 Секоја инстанца на Enrollment има точно една инстанца на Course_Version. 163 Една инстанца на Course_Version може да биде дел од повеќе инстанци на Enrollment. 164 164 165 165 6. **has** (COURSE ↔ COURSE_VERSION, 1:N) 166 Една инстанца на Course може да има повеќе инстанци на Course Version.167 Секоја инстанца на Course Version припаѓа на точно една инстанца на Course.166 Една инстанца на Course може да има повеќе инстанци на Course_Version. 167 Секоја инстанца на Course_Version припаѓа на точно една инстанца на Course. 168 168 169 169 7. **isTranslatedInto** (COURSE_VERSION ↔ COURSE, N:1) 170 Секоја инстанца на Course Translate припаѓа на точно една инстанца на Course.171 Една инстанца на Course може да има повеќе инстанци на Course Translate.170 Секоја инстанца на Course_Translate припаѓа на точно една инстанца на Course. 171 Една инстанца на Course може да има повеќе инстанци на Course_Translate. 172 172 173 173 8. **has** (COURSE_VERSION ↔ COURSE_CONTENT, 1:N) 174 Една инстанца на CourseVersion може да има повеќе инстанци на Course Content.175 Секоја инстанца на Course Content припаѓа на точно една инстанца на CourseVersion.174 Една инстанца на CourseVersion може да има повеќе инстанци на Course_Content. 175 Секоја инстанца на Course_Content припаѓа на точно една инстанца на CourseVersion. 176 176 177 177 9. **isTranslatedInto** (COURSE_CONTENT ↔ COURSE_CONTENT_TRANSLATE, 1:N) 178 Една инстанца на Course Content може да има повеќе инстанци на CourseContentTranslate.179 Секоја инстанца на Course ContentTranslate припаѓа на точно една инстанца на CourseContent.178 Една инстанца на Course_Content може да има повеќе инстанци на Course_Content_Translate. 179 Секоја инстанца на Course_Content_Translate припаѓа на точно една инстанца на Course_Content. 180 180 181 181 10. **has** (COURSE_CONTENT ↔ COURSE_LECTURE, 1:N) 182 Една инстанца на Course Content може да има повеќе инстанци на CourseLecture.183 Секоја инстанца на Course Lecture припаѓа на точно една инстанца на CourseContent.182 Една инстанца на Course_Content може да има повеќе инстанци на Course_Lecture. 183 Секоја инстанца на Course_Lecture припаѓа на точно една инстанца на Course_Content. 184 184 185 185 11. **isTranslatedInto** (COURSE_LECTURE ↔ COURSE_LECTURE_TRANSLATE, 1:N) 186 Една инстанца на Course Lecture може да има повеќе инстанци на CourseLectureTranslate.187 Секоја инстанца на Course LectureTranslate припаѓа на точно една инстанца на CourseLecture.186 Една инстанца на Course_Lecture може да има повеќе инстанци на Course_Lecture_Translate. 187 Секоја инстанца на Course_Lecture_Translate припаѓа на точно една инстанца на Course_Lecture. 188 188 189 189 12. **has progress** (CourseLecture 1 ──< UserCourseProgress >── 1 Enrollment) 190 Секоја инстанца на User CourseProgress се однесува на точно една инстанца на CourseLecture и точно една инстанца на Enrollment.191 Една инстанца на Course Lecture може да биде поврзана со повеќе инстанци на UserCourseProgress.192 Една инстанца на Enrollment може да биде поврзана со повеќе инстанци на User CourseProgress.190 Секоја инстанца на User_Course_Progress се однесува на точно една инстанца на Course_Lecture и точно една инстанца на Enrollment. 191 Една инстанца на Course_Lecture може да биде поврзана со повеќе инстанци на User_Course_Progress. 192 Една инстанца на Enrollment може да биде поврзана со повеќе инстанци на User_Course_Progress. 193 193 194 194 13. **has** (USER ↔ TAG, N:N) 195 Секој User може да има повеќе TAG-ови е.195 Секој User може да има повеќе TAG-ови. 196 196 Секој TAG може да има повеќе User-и. 197 197 198 198 14. **has** (COURSE ↔ TAG, N:N) 199 Секој User може да има повеќе TAG-ови е.199 Секој User може да има повеќе TAG-ови. 200 200 Секој TAG може да има повеќе User-и. 201 201 202 202 15. **has** (TAG ↔ TAG_TRANSLATION, 1:N) 203 Секој TAG може да има повеќе T AG_TRANSLATION.204 Секој T AG_TRANSLATIONприпаѓа на точно на еден TAG.203 Секој TAG може да има повеќе Tag_Translation. 204 Секој Tag_Translation припаѓа на точно на еден TAG. 205 205 ----
